Your Mission
As Lead Technical UI Designer, you will be leading a team that's the vital connection between UI art, UX design and engineering. Through outstanding communication and organizing skills you will facilitate problem-solving between your team and different departments/studios while fostering new ideas and improved processes to build user interfaces for extraordinary games. You should have strong technical skills, including experience with scripting languages and game engines and should be comfortable learning as you work on new systems and tools. You should be able to absorb a large scripting base quickly and use that knowledge to advise and empower other designers. You should also be able to support the UI art team with your technical knowledge and ensure art integration fidelity. The ideal candidate should be an empathetic leader who not only enjoys challenges & enables collaboration, but also takes an active interest in the professional development of their technical UI designers.
